FY55 VZM is a 2006 Nissan D22 in Green with a 2,488c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 20 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 80%.
Across all 2006 Nissan D22 models, the average MOT pass rate is 75.4% with a typical mileage of 64,385 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Nissan D22 f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 3,884 recorded failures. If you're considering buying FY55 VZM,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Nissan D22 typically stays on UK roads for around 27 years. At 20 years old, this Nissan D22 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
